基于知识的塑料异型材挤出模内筋流道CAD系统
Knowledge-based CAD System for Designing Inner Ribs of Plastic Profile Extrusion
-
摘要: 内筋将型材截面分隔成封闭的多型腔结构,以增加型材的强度,同时也增加了挤出模设计难度.为了指导挤出模的设计,提出了口模内筋间隙和内筋流道平直段长度的设计原则以及内筋供料方式的智能选择.在此基础上,在SolidWorks 2000平台上开发了一个基于知识的、具有型材截面尺寸自动识别功能的内筋流道CAD系统.Abstract: Inner ribs are thin-wall spacers, forming closed cellular structure to increase the stiffness of extruded profile. Rules to determine the clearance of die cavity, the length of flat portion of flow passage, and the way of supplying material to the inner ribs are formulated to guide the design of extrusion die. The software is implemented on SolidWorks2000 with the functions of self-extracting the dimensions of part from the input drawing file.
